Great Starter Helicopter (Good For Pros Too)
March 24, 2009
Reviewer:
Madhatter "MB"
(Wonderland (SA, Texas))
See all my reviews >
The reason I was searching for a helicopter was because my friend recently broke my Havoc Heli (tail rotor is barely turning, probably can be fixed but don't have the time or knowledge to do so). When I was choosing my new helicopter I wanted something bigger, more durable, and similar (flying-wise) to my previous helicopter. I also wanted something relatively cheap as I only fly it about 1-2 hours a week. The Havoc Razor was just what I was looking for, it was slightly bigger and has proved to have a much more duarble structure than my previous helicopter. Flying-wise its pretty much the same if not easier and it's only less cost. For people new to the whole radio-controlled helicopter thing then I definitely reccommend this. It can withstand many accidents, relatively easy to fly (if your new to anything it will most likely be hard, so that's why I say relatively), and if you don't like it then it only lass money you've spent. It runs for about 15 minutes before it needs recharging (this is usual for helicopters such as these). I'm not sure exactly how long it takes to recharge. For begginers you first will have to learn how to trim your helicopter before each flying session (this will determine how good your flight experience is [for those who give it bad reviews this is probably why]). In order to get used to it I would first reccommend placing it your hand (I find take-offs more successful this way) then pushing up on the joy stick about half way (more than halfway is usually unneccesary for indoors depending on the room) and flying it around the room back to yourself. You will most likely take a while to master this, 2-3 days at the most. Do not fly with fans on (as it disrupts the flight of the helicopter) or in cluttered areas. Once again I defintely reccommend this product. Happy Flying!
